The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, 20 July 1942, takes pleasure in presenting the Legion of Merit to Colonel Steven Samuel Peacock (AFSN: 0-3154220), United States Air Force, for exceptionally meritorious conduct in the performance of outstanding services to the Government of the United States while assigned to the Directorate of Electronic Combat Operations, Deputy Chief of Staff, Plans and Operations, Headquarters United States Air Force, Washington, District of Columbia, from 10 August 1984 to 10 July 1987. During this period, Colonel Peacock was responsible for directing the accomplishments of a vast array of projects, all of which will continue to have a tremendous impact on the warfighting capability of the Air Force and the other Services through the next twenty-five years. Development and promulgation of the concept of employment for electronic combat in a theater conflict, successful initiation of important new weapons systems programs, integration of directed energy technology into our warfighting efforts, improvements in technology safeguards, timely and effective defense of ongoing electronic combat programs and superior completion of many diverse projects resulted in the successful implementation of the most ambitious electronic combat investment strategy in the history of the Air Force. The superior initiative, outstanding leadership, and personal endeavor displayed by Colonel Peacock reflect great credit upon himself and the United States Air Force.
